The Tatum Eagles will challenge the Paradise Panthers at 6:00 p.m. on Friday. Both squads will be entering this one on the heels of a big victory.
Tatum had already proven themselves in the regular season, and didn't miss a beat now that it's playoff time. They simply couldn't be stopped on Tuesday as they easily beat Winnsboro 57-29 on the road. The win was familiar territory for Tatum who now have four in a row.
Meanwhile, you can't lose the match if you win every quarter, and that was precisely Paradise's strategy against Trinity Leadership on Tuesday. Everything went Paradise's way against Trinity Leadership as Paradise made off with a 56-32 win. The victory was nothing new for Paradise as they're now sitting on four straight.
Tatum is on a roll lately: they've won 15 of their last 16 games, which provided a nice bump to their 27-9 record this season. As for Paradise, their win bumped their record up to 26-11.
